Opening Day Celebration to be held May 17 The Historic Indian Agency House and Fort Winnebago Surgeons Quarters will kick off the 2015 season with an Opening Day Celebration, to be held from 11 a.m. until 3 p.m. on Sunday, May 17. Festivities will take place at the Historic Indian Agency House (HIAH) in Portage. This year’s family-friendly event will include old-fashioned games such as "graces," "hoop and stick," and croquet. Grilled hot dogs, refreshments, and homemade pie will be available for purchase. Buildings and grounds will be open for tours, and visitors are encouraged to stroll along the adjacent Ice Age Trail and Portage Canal. Author Kathe Crowley Conn will be on hand from noon until 2 p.m. to sign copies of her new book, "Juliette Kinzie: Frontier Storyteller." Kinzie moved with her husband, Indian Agent John Kinzie, to the HIAH in 1832. According to Crowley Conn, her book shares the "delights and challenges of travel and adjusting to new people and places, but also describes the war, hunger, and rapidly changing times Juliette witnessed on the Midwestern frontier." "It follows the pioneering young woman through her own changes from socialite to pioneer to famous author," she says, "and even to the work of her granddaughter and namesake, Juliette Gordon Low, who founded the Girl Scouts of the USA." All proceeds from the Opening Day Celebration benefit the HIAH and Surgeons Quarters. The HIAH is owned and operated by the non-profit group The National Society of The Colonial Dames of America in the State of Wisconsin. Surgeon’s Quarters is owned and run by the Daughters of the American Revolution. The event is funded in part by a grant from the Alliant Energy Foundation.
